Ignored the following versions that require a different python version: 1.1.0 Requires-Python >=3.8; 1.1.1 Requires-Python >=3.8; 1.1.2 Requires-Python >=3.8; 1.1.3 Requires-Python >=3.8; 1.2.0 Requires-Python >=3.8; 1.2.0rc1 Requires-Python >=3.8; 1.2.1 Requires-Python >=3.8; 1.2.2 Requires-Python >=3.8; 1.3.0rc1 Requires-Python >=3.8 ERROR: Could not find a version that satisfies the requirement 0.22 (from versions: none) ERROR: No matching distribution found for 0.22
时间: 2024-04-18 15:32:49 浏览: 281
根据您提供的错误信息,看起来是在安装某个软件包时出现了问题。具体来说,安装要求的某个版本(0.22)无法找到。
这可能是由于以下原因之一导致的问题:
1. 版本号错误:您提供的版本号可能不正确或不存在。请确保您输入的版本号正确,并且确保该版本存在于软件包的可用版本列表中。
2. 包不存在:所需的软件包版本可能已从软件包索引中删除或移动到其他位置。请检查软件包的官方文档或其他资源,以确保所需版本的软件包仍然可用。
3. Python 版本不匹配:某些软件包可能要求特定的 Python 版本。根据您提供的信息,所需的软件包版本需要 Python 3.8 或更高版本。请确保您的 Python 版本符合软件包的要求。
请确保按照正确的步骤进行软件包安装,并检查您提供的版本号和 Python 版本是否与软件包要求相匹配。如果问题仍然存在,请提供更多详细信息,以便我能够更好地帮助您解决问题。
相关问题
ERROR: Ignored the following versions that require a different python version: 3.7.0 Requires-Python >=3.9
当遇到 "ERROR: Ignored the following versions that require a different python version: 3.7.0 Requires-Python >=3.9" 这样的错误信息时,这通常意味着你在尝试安装某个Python包(可能是依赖项),该包指定需要Python 3.9或更高版本(`Requires-Python >=3.9`),而你当前使用的Python版本是3.7.0,不满足这个最低版本要求。
在这种情况下,有几种解决方案:
1. 升级Python版本:如果你的系统支持,你可以升级到Python 3.9或更高版本来安装这个包。可以去官网下载并安装最新的Python版本,或者使用包管理器(如apt-get、yum等)更新Python。
2. 更换适配你当前Python版本的包:如果升级Python不是可行的选择,那就寻找那些支持Python 3.7.0或其他兼容版本的替代包。
3. 如果这个包对你很重要,你可以联系包的作者或维护者,询问他们是否有计划支持更低版本的Python,或者请求他们在未来发布的版本中降低对Python版本的要求。
ERROR: Ignored the following versions that require a different python version: 2.4.0 Requires-Python >=3.8
这个错误提示表明你的代码或者项目需要使用Python版本3.8或更高版本,但是你当前的Python版本不符合要求。你需要升级你的Python版本或者使用符合要求的Python环境来运行代码。
为了解决这个问题,你可以尝试以下几个步骤:
1. 检查你当前的Python版本:在命令行中输入`python --version`来查看当前Python版本。如果版本低于3.8,你需要升级到3.8或更高版本。
2. 升级Python版本:根据你的操作系统和安装方式,选择合适的方法来升级Python。可以通过官方网站下载最新的Python安装包,并按照指示进行安装。
3. 使用虚拟环境:如果你不想升级全局的Python版本,你可以考虑使用虚拟环境来创建一个独立的Python环境。这样你可以在虚拟环境中安装符合要求的Python版本,并在该环境中运行你的代码或项目。
阅读全文